Output ff17a2d58543fd948037982c15b2faa8766f4bdae8823b60fb9deb715e4353aa:7

value
65583384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f02511bf29ad4818fcce4d56e8e6f09b5adc99a OP_EQUAL
address
3AMNtk75JPXSVuvN28ht3Wu2jhRWhpTFm5
transaction
ff17a2d58543fd948037982c15b2faa8766f4bdae8823b60fb9deb715e4353aa
spent
true